How they compare

Norway currently reports 0.0279 million USD per square kilometre against 0.0274 million USD per square kilometre in Guinea, a difference of 0.0005 million USD per square kilometre.

Across all 54 years both countries report, Norway has been ahead every year.

Guinea ranks 106th and Norway ranks 104th of 180 countries.

Norway has averaged higher in every one of the 6 decades both report.

Head to head by decade

Decade Guinea Norway Difference Ahead
1970s 0.001 million USD per square kilometre 0.0036 million USD per square kilometre 0.0026 million USD per square kilometre Norway
1980s 0.0022 million USD per square kilometre 0.0066 million USD per square kilometre 0.0044 million USD per square kilometre Norway
1990s 0.0044 million USD per square kilometre 0.0095 million USD per square kilometre 0.0052 million USD per square kilometre Norway
2000s 0.0035 million USD per square kilometre 0.0106 million USD per square kilometre 0.0071 million USD per square kilometre Norway
2010s 0.0073 million USD per square kilometre 0.0187 million USD per square kilometre 0.0114 million USD per square kilometre Norway
2020s 0.0208 million USD per square kilometre 0.0239 million USD per square kilometre 0.0031 million USD per square kilometre Norway

Averages of every year both report within each decade.
